Christmas Sugar Cookie Shots

Creamy Christmas sugar cookie shots made with vanilla vodka, amaretto, and Irish cream for a festive, dessert-like holiday cocktail. Perfect for parties, celebrations, and impressive holiday entertaining.

Equipment

  • Cocktail shaker (For chilling and blending)
  • Jigger (For accurate measuring)
  • Shot glasses (For serving)
  • Shallow plate (For sprinkles)
  • Small brush (For applying corn syrup to rim)

Ingredients

For the Shots

  • 1 cup Vanilla vodka - Or more for stronger shots
  • 0.5 cup Amaretto - Adds sugar cookie flavor
  • 0.5 cup Irish cream or half-and-half - Liqueur = richer, half & half = lighter
  • Ice - For shaking

For the Sprinkle Rim

  • 2 tablespoon Corn syrup or honey - Helps sprinkles stick
  • 0.33 cup Christmas sprinkles - Red, green, and white

Instructions 

  • Dip shot glass rims in corn syrup and roll in sprinkles.
  • Add vanilla vodka, amaretto, and Irish cream to shaker with ice.
  • Shake vigorously for 15 seconds until cold and creamy.
  • Strain into sprinkle-rimmed shot glasses.
  • Serve immediately while chilled.

Notes

For a richer flavor, use Irish cream; for a lighter version, substitute with half-and-half. Make ahead and chill, but shake again just before serving.
